Visual Studio Code中的Python开发随书代码
在《Visual Studio Code for Python Programmers》一书中,作者深入探讨了如何利用这款强大的源代码编辑器进行Python开发。Visual Studio Code(VS Code)是一款由微软开发的免费、跨平台的代码编辑器,它拥有丰富的功能,对于Python开发者来说尤其友好。这本书的随书代码包含了一系列的代码样本,旨在帮助读者更好地理解和实践书中所讲解的内容。 VS Code对Python的支持体现在其内置的Python扩展上,该扩展提供了智能感知(IntelliSense)、调试、格式化和重构等功能。智能感知能自动完成代码,减少编写时间;调试功能则允许开发者单步执行代码,查看变量值,定位和修复问题;代码格式化则能保持代码整洁,提高可读性;重构工具则有助于改善代码结构。 VS Code支持集成终端,开发者可以在编辑器内部直接打开命令行,执行Python脚本或管理项目。此外,其内置Git支持使得版本控制变得简单,可以轻松进行代码提交、分支管理和合并操作。再者,VS Code的插件生态系统是其一大亮点。Python开发者可以通过安装如Pylint、Flake8等质量检查工具插件来确保代码质量,或者使用Jupyter Notebook插件运行和编辑Jupyter笔记本。这些插件极大地丰富了VS Code的功能,使其成为Python开发的全能工具。在随书代码样本中,你可能会发现不同类型的Python项目,包括基础的“Hello, World!”程序、数据处理示例、Web应用框架如Django或Flask的练习,甚至可能包含科学计算和数据分析的案例。通过这些实际的代码,你可以学习如何在VS Code中设置项目、组织文件结构、导入模块、编写测试以及利用调试工具。在VS Code中进行Python开发时,还要注意配置工作区设置。例如,你可以指定Python解释器路径,启用或禁用特定的代码检查规则,甚至自定义快捷键,以适应个人开发习惯。此外,VS Code的集成终端也可以配置环境变量,方便在不同的Python虚拟环境中切换。通过《Visual Studio Code for Python Programmers》这本书,读者不仅可以掌握VS Code的基本操作,还能学习到如何利用其强大的功能进行高效的Python开发。配合随书的Code Samples,理论与实践相结合,将使你成为一名更出色的Python开发者。在实际工作中,你可以根据项目的具体需求,灵活运用这些技能,提升开发效率,同时享受到VS Code带来的便捷与舒适。
195.08MB
文件大小:
评论区